Output 784318caf1a97eb2154db809a21c698e892c993bd15b398c4cb3c9a3d0527bd0:1

value
668765
script pubkey
OP_0 OP_PUSHBYTES_20 3db6e194e1eca56e5b992cbbe706cd7dbfc2d9f9
address
ltc1q8kmwr98pajjkukue9ja7wpkd0klu9k0erylj9q
transaction
784318caf1a97eb2154db809a21c698e892c993bd15b398c4cb3c9a3d0527bd0
spent
true